SWAB


Meaning of SWAB in English

n.

Pronunciation: ' swäb

Function: noun

Etymology: probably from obsolete Dutch swabbe; akin to Low German swabber mop

Date: 1653

1 a : MOP especially : a yarn mop b (1) : a wad of absorbent material usually wound around one end of a small stick and used especially for applying medication or for removing material from an area (2) : a specimen taken with a swab c : a sponge or cloth patch attached to a long handle and used to clean the bore of a firearm

2 a : a useless or contemptible person b : SAILOR , GOB
